Summary |
PGLYRP3 is a secreted innate immunity protein that is expressed on body surfaces, mucous membranes, and in secretions (saliva, sweat) and is conserved from insects to mammals, it recognizes bacterial peptidoglycan, and functions in antibacterial immunity and inflammation.
PGLYRP3 is a member of the Peptidoglycan Recognition Proteins (PGRP) family and recognizes peptidoglycan, a structural component of bacterial cell walls, as a part of innate immune response against infections.
PGLYRP3 binds to Gram-positive bacterial wall and activates a protein-sensing two-component system to induce bacterial death. PLGYRP3-mediated activation results in membrane depolarization and cessation of peptidoglycan, protein, and RNA/DNA synthesis, as well as the production of hydroxyl radicals.
PGLYRP3, when stimulated with peptidoglycan, has an anti-inflammatory effect on intestinal epithelial cells. PGLYRP3 knocking down enhanced the expression of PGN-induced inflammatory cytokines.

Summary |
This gene encodes a peptidoglycan recognition protein, which belongs to the N-acetylmuramoyl-L-alanine amidase 2 family. These proteins are part of the innate immune system and recognize peptidoglycan, a ubiquitous component of bacterial cell walls. This protein binds to murein peptidoglycans of Gram-positive bacteria.
